What Is a Hard Inquiry

You give permission to the financial institution to check the credit report when you apply for any type of loan or credit card. It helps in determining creditworthiness. The lenders will check the credit reports to see how likely you have to pay back the money you borrow. A favourable credit history shows that you are responsible for financial behaviour, and the lenders will be willing to provide you with a new loan for all credit cards.

When the financial institution or the bank gets a credit report from one of the leading credit bureaus, including CIBIL, it is a hard inquiry. Your credit score drops a few points whenever hard inquiry hits or credit report. So it is irrespective of whether you get the credit approval or not. On the flip side, checking the credit report yourself or applying for a pre-qualification is a soft inquiry.

What Is the Difference Between a Hard and a Soft Inquiry?

There is generally a difference between a soft and hard inquiry into the credit score. The soft inquiry on the credit report is visible only to you. A soft inquiry generally does not have any impact on the credit score. Interest shows that you or any other company had checked the report. Therefore, the soft inquiry does not play a crucial role in a lending decision. It is ideally for a background check or credit monitoring.

On the flip side, a hard inquiry is an inquiry on the credit report. The report intense to make a lending decision or offer any contract. A hard inquiry can minimize the credit score temporarily. If you apply for a credit loan or any card, the lender probably goes for a hard inquiry.

How Long Do Inquiries Stay on Your Credit Report

You might be wondering how much hard inquiry is too many hard inquiries. Well, you don’t need to stress. You can learn everything here. Hard inquiries on credit happen when you apply for credit or a loan. It will stay on the credit report for at least 24 months. But a hard inquiry doesn’t affect the score after 12 months.

Even though hard inquiries stay on the credit report for over two years, the credit Bureau considered for the past 12 months. It is seen that hard inquiries might cause harm to the credit scores of people with short credit histories. If you are someone who is just starting out to build their credit, then hard inquiry can do severe damage to the credit score. But it doesn’t mean you have to avoid applying for credit. It’s pretty fine to have a few inquiries regularly. It shows that you are trying to build an excellent credit score and ensure that you don’t apply for too many credits in a short amount.

How To Remove Hard Inquiries

How To Remove Hard Inquiries?

If you are wondering how to remove hard inquiries, then you don’t need to look any further, as you can get all the details here.

The main idea of removing hard inquiries from the credit report to improve the credit score might sound appealing. But disputing an authentic hard inquiry on the credit report will not change the score. You can dispute the ones that are due to fraud. It can happen when the anti-thief uses the Social Security number and other details to open a new account in your name.

For the majority of people, one extra hard inquiry might drop the credit score by just a few points. But the new lenders are not going to decline any application for the credit. So their impact is only for a few months.

Check the credit reports

The first step you need to do is to check your credit reports. You must prevent it from the three credit bureaus, including Experian Equifax and TransUnion.

Look for inaccurate hard inquiries.

Once you get the credit report, there will be a part for hard inquiries. You need to scan over the entire report and enjoy its accuracy. Additionally, you need to pay close attention to the inquiries section. If any hard inquiry is listed, ensure that you recognize them. It is essential to note that sometimes the company listed that inquired doesn’t align with who you did business with. It often happens if a retailer partner with the bank to manage its credit card program.
